Typically the MSC state is not written to until > all the MSC have been discovered and this value is set. > > However, if discovering the MSC fails and schedules mpam_disable(), > then the MSC state is written to reset it. In this case the > discovered PARTID size may be become smaller - but only PARTID 0 > will be used once resctrl_exit() has been called. > > Skip the WARN_ON_ONCE() if mpam_disable_reason has been set. > > Fixes: 3bd04fe7d807bb ("arm_mpam: Extend reset logic to allow devices to be reset at any time") > Signed-off-by: James Morse > --- > drivers/resctrl/mpam_devices.c | 10 ++++++++-- > 1 file changed, 8 insertions(+), 2 deletions(-) > > diff --git a/drivers/resctrl/mpam_devices.c b/drivers/resctrl/mpam_devices.c > index 41b14344b16f..bef5e9e9e844 100644 > --- a/drivers/resctrl/mpam_devices.c > +++ b/drivers/resctrl/mpam_devices.c > @@ -164,11 +164,17 @@ static void mpam_free_garbage(void) > /* > * Once mpam is enabled, new requestors cannot further reduce the available > * partid. Assert that the size is fixed, and new requestors will be turned > - * away. > + * away. This is needed when walking over structures sized by PARTID. > + * > + * During mpam_disable() these structures are not fixed, but the MSC state > + * is still reset using whatever sizes have been discovered so far. As only > + * PARTID 0 will be used after mpam_disable(), any race would be benign. > + * Skip the check if a mpam_disable_reason has been set. > */ > static void mpam_assert_partid_sizes_fixed(void) > { > - WARN_ON_ONCE(!partid_max_published); > + if (!mpam_disable_reason) > + WARN_ON_ONCE(!partid_max_published); A little bit nasty to use mpam_disable_reason this way but a simple better way eludes me.
